Hot progressive rock band nothing less than hawkrock art rock. Always working on new material.
NightHawkrock are currently working on new material. With each release, a unique journey, an expansion of genre and technique. Mission is to journey into the writers unknown, and to exhibit music as it is meant to be; a tasteful art.
